Abstract
Activated carbon could be prepared by using various precursors, which contained carbonaceous
materials. In this work, preparation process as well as properties of the obtained activated carbon,
removal of heavy metal ions and toxic dyes were reported. The adsorption process was affected under
different conditions such as carbonization process, activating agent, adsorbent dose, adsorbate’s
concentration, agitation process and the pH value. The adsorption data could be observed well fitted
with Langmuir, Freundlich, pseudo second order kinetic, pseudo-first order kinetic, Temkin model
and other isotherms, if showed the highest correction efficiency value. The spontaneous (−ΔG), increase
in randomness (ΔS), endothermic (ΔH) and exothermic (−ΔH) could be determined via thermodynamic
studies.
